72async def intercept_error_async(
73 awaitable: __.cabc.Awaitable[ __.typx.Any ]
74) -> _generics.Result[ object, Exception ]:
75 ''' Converts unwinding exceptions to error results.
77 Exceptions, which are not instances of :py:exc:`Exception` or one of
78 its subclasses, are allowed to propagate. In particular,
79 :py:exc:`KeyboardInterrupt` and :py:exc:`SystemExit` must be allowed
80 to propagate to be consistent with :py:class:`asyncio.TaskGroup`
81 behavior.
83 Helpful when working with :py:func:`asyncio.gather`, for example,
84 because exceptions can be distinguished from computed values
85 and collected together into an exception group.
87 In general, it is a bad idea to swallow exceptions. In this case,
88 the intent is to add them into an exception group for continued
89 propagation.
90 '''
91 try: return _generics.Value( await awaitable )
92 except Exception as exc:
93 return _generics.Error( exc )
